Default 2017 GS code OAR

I found this used 2017 GS corvette with no available window sticker.
The dealer gave me a build sheet. He claims this corvette was a GM Reps car.
One code on the build sheet is OAR. The description next to it says Evaluation Vehicle.
What is OAR?
Another is FE6 ZO6 Performance Suspension.????
What is a CFV Carbon Fiber Visible Package????
Can a person order a window sticker for this 2017 GS Corvette?
Thank You

Get the GM service records, that should be your first stop and have them prove to you the warranty is in place, there are no warranty blocks


CFV is the front splitter and rocker panels, they should be in an exposed carbon fiber

You can order window stickers from the national Corvette Museum.

FE6 is the standard suspension on a Z06 and GS.

OAR means pre-production it seems .... does it have a non-standard VIN ?
